Output ea62042837013b6681c8ee1b87bb148cdea2bbd80aee85a8cf4cda1fc5ac0c1d:350

value
19747
script pubkey
OP_HASH160 OP_PUSHBYTES_20 383e4b0ed8b13dd2b667f0797f1f860e25cf0589 OP_EQUAL
address
36pQPVZs6ivQXkj5SBCtLN3Z7H6arhi5YB
transaction
ea62042837013b6681c8ee1b87bb148cdea2bbd80aee85a8cf4cda1fc5ac0c1d
confirmations
241499
spent
true